Originally Posted by Spellbound
So, anyone else dyno one of these yet?
There is a guy on the trailblazer/envoy forums that dynoed his 2wd with 221 miles and it put down 327 rwhp and 345 ft-lbs. He has the graph posted as well.

I'm going to put probably at least 1000 miles on mine before I take to see what it puts down. Currently I'm only at 400 or so after 3 weeks.

Originally Posted by black_z
What kind of mileage are these SS's getting? My moms 03 LTZ gets about 17 average in the summer. Worse in the winter. My dad is looking at trading up to one of these.
The AWD window sticker says 14 and 17. The 2wd is probably a bit better than that. I don't think it'll break any records for gas milage.

I test drove a black 2WD (cloth, sunroof) at Landmark Chevy (I45 North) tonight. It was a nice truck, still felt overweight, even with an LS2 in it. It sure had some lag between shifts, torque management must be hell in these things. Overall, it was a nice truck. I expected it to haul a little quicker in stock form though. It didn't feel any quicker than the fullsize GM trucks I've driven.

They offered it to me at sticker minus rebate ($3500?). Of course, the sticker was missing, so I couldn't verify what 'sticker price' actually was. It came out to $31,995 after the rebate. Nice truck, just not sure its $32K nice.
